You will serve as an Environmental Engineer in the Environment Division of the Occupational Safety, Health, and Environment Office (OSHE) of PEARL HARBOR NSY AND IMF.
What You'll Do
- →You will advise management on how to include current and upcoming environmental requirements in their processes and procedures.
- →You will assess, inspect, monitor, and audit shipyard facilities and operations to ensure they comply with Federal, State, Navy, and local environmental protection rules.
- →You will review technical work documents and process instructions to ensure compliance with environmental policies and guidance.
- →You will represent the command at meetings, both internally and externally.
- →You will serve as the Program Manager for environmental subject matter areas.
